Mauritania, neighbouring Senegal in Northwest Africa, is one of the few countries on the world that has the death penalty for consensual same-sex sexual activity written in its penal code, rather than implied through the adoption of Sharia law. For King & Country, stylized as for KING & COUNTRY and formerly known as Joel & Luke as well as Austoville, is a Christian pop duo composed of Australian brothers Joel (born 5 June 1984) and Luke Smallbone (born 22 October 1986).
